IS-IS area

IS-IS has a two-level hierarchy to support large-scale networks. A large-scale routing domain is
divided into multiple areas. Typically, a Level-1 router is deployed within an area, a Level-2 router is
deployed between areas, and a Level-1-2 router is deployed between Level-1 and Level-2 routers.
Level-1 and Level-2
Level-1 router—A Level-1 router establishes neighbor relationships with Level-1 and Level-1-2
routers in the same area. It maintains a LSDB comprising intra-area routing information. A
Level-1 router forwards packets destined for external areas to the nearest Level-1-2 router.
Level-2 router—A Level-2 router establishes neighbor relationships with Level-2 and Level-1-2
routers in the same or in different areas. It maintains a Level-2 LSDB containing inter-area
routing information. All Level-2 and Level-1-2 routers must be contiguous to form the backbone
of the IS-IS routing domain.
Level-1-2 router—A router with both Level-1 and Level-2 router functions. It can establish
Level-1 neighbor relationships with Level-1 and Level-1-2 routers in the same area, and
establish Level-2 neighbor relationships with Level-2 and Level-1-2 routers in different areas. A
Level-1 router can reach other areas only through a Level-1-2 router. The Level-1-2 router
maintains two LSDBs, a Level-1 LSDB for intra-area routing and a Level-2 LSDB for inter-area
routing.
Level-1 routers in different areas cannot establish neighbor relationships. Whether Level-2 routers
establish neighbor relationships does not depend on areas.
